Have you ever needed to extract text from a scanned document or image but found yourself manually typing it out? Optical Character Recognition (OCR) technology solves this problem by converting visual content into editable text. Enter olmOCR—a powerful tool designed to streamline this process. Whether you’re a student, professional, or developer, olmOCR offers flexible solutions for all your text extraction needs. Let’s dive into what olmOCR is and how you can use it effectively.
What is olmOCR?
olmOCR is a dynamic tool with two primary implementations, catering to both casual users and developers:
- Free Online OCR Tool
This web-based version of olmOCR is perfect for quick, hassle-free text extraction. It uses advanced AI to convert images (JPG, PNG, TIFF, BMP) and PDFs into editable text. Key highlights include:- Support for 40+ languages.
- No installation or registration required.
- Instant access via any web browser.
- Open-Source OCR Toolkit
Developed by the Allen Institute for AI, this Python-based toolkit is ideal for large-scale document processing. It’s optimized for batch tasks and runs locally on NVIDIA GPUs. Features include:- High-throughput conversion of PDFs/images to structured text.
- Customizable for developers and researchers.
- Ideal for academic or enterprise projects.
How to Use olmOCR
For Casual Users: The Free Online Tool
- Visit the Website: Go to the olmOCR website (replace with your preferred link).
- Upload Your File:
- Drag and drop your PDF or image into the upload area, or click “Browse” to select files from your device.
- Get Your Text: The tool processes files instantly. Within seconds, you’ll see the extracted text, ready to copy, edit, or download.
For Developers: The Open-Source Toolkit
- Set Up Your Environment:
- Install Python and ensure your system has an NVIDIA GPU for optimal performance.
- Download the Toolkit:
- Access the olmOCR repository on GitHub and download the files.
- Run the Tool:
- Follow the setup instructions to install required dependencies.
- Use the command line to process batches of documents. The toolkit preserves document layouts and outputs structured text for easy integration into workflows.
Key Features of olmOCR
- High Accuracy: Leverages AI to ensure precise text recognition, even in low-quality scans.
- Multi-Language Support: Extracts text in over 40 languages, including non-Latin scripts like Arabic or Mandarin.
- Batch Processing: The open-source version handles hundreds of files at once, perfect for large projects.
- Document Anchoring: Maintains the original layout and formatting, critical for legal or academic documents.
- Accessibility: The online tool requires zero technical skills, while the open-source version offers flexibility for tech-savvy users.
Why Choose olmOCR?
- Everyday Convenience: Digitize receipts, books, or handwritten notes in seconds with the free online tool.
- Scalability for Professionals: Developers can automate OCR workflows for research papers, invoices, or archival projects using the open-source toolkit.
Conclusion
olmOCR bridges the gap between physical documents and digital text, offering solutions for both casual and advanced users. Whether you need a one-time conversion or a scalable OCR pipeline, olmOCR delivers speed, accuracy, and flexibility.
#FusionAiLabs #OCR #AI #TextRecognition #DigitalTransformation #MachineLearning #DeepLearning #DocumentProcessing #Automation #TechForGood #ArtificialIntelligence #ImageToText #DataExtraction #SmartOCR #AIAutomation #TextScanner #Paperless #TechInnovation #AIForEveryone
Leave a comment